【Python】一个文件批量改名脚本,存一下存一下

#!/bin/env python
#encoding=utf-8
import os
import sys
allfile_name = sys.argv[1]
def delect(allfile_name):
    for i in os.listdir(allfile_name):
        wav_name = allfile_name + '/' + i + '/' + 'train'
#        print wav_name
        for j in os.listdir(wav_name):
            line = j.replace(' ','').strip("\r").strip("\n")
            oldname= wav_name + '/' + j
            newname = wav_name + '/' + line
            os.rename(oldname,newname)
            print(oldname,'======>',newname)
if __name__ == '__main__':
    delect(allfile_name)

猜你喜欢

转载自blog.51cto.com/13632960/2129264